“You don’t seriously believe in the devil, do you?”

And the great dragon was cast out, that old serpent, called the Devil, and Satan, which deceiveth the whole world: he was cast out into the earth, and his angels were cast out with him.
Revelation 12:9

"You don't seriously believe in the devil, do you?" From time to time Christians have put up with this question that expresses amazement or derision. Permit us to make three points regarding it:
If we consider what an influence the occult or esoteric plays in our day and age with all their dreadful consequences, one can hardly deny the existence of demonic beings or devils.
We are not thinking of the existence of a devil as portrayed various pictures or legends. Such a ridiculous, gruesome conception with horses' hooves, tails and tridents, who torments people in hell with an army of subordinate devils, is pure phantasy. It is not the devil as described in the Bible.
We do indeed believe that this great adversary of God's exists because God Himself says so in His Word. He is given symbolical names in the Bible: the great dragon, demoting cruelty, the serpent of old, emphasizing his cunning. But he is given names that show what we have to deal with a real person: the devil, Satan (i.e. adversary). In other passages, he is called "the god (or prince) of this world".
There is, however, One who has conquered the devil and taken his power: Jesus Christ. He has freed all who believe in Him from the power the devil. For that He deserves our thanks eternally!
Today's reading: 1 Kings 1:1-27
